STEVEN Arnold has revealed a brand new career that's worlds away from the Coronation Street cobbles.

The former actor, 49, was a permanent fixture on the ITV soap for 15 years.

He played local butcher Ashley Peacock and even scooped the gong for Most Popular Actor at the Soap Awards in 2003.

However, the beloved character was brutally axed from Coronation Street in 2010 as fans watched Ashley die in Weatherfield's tram crash.

But these days Steven has turned his attention to the wrestling ring - with his first match already confirmed.

He'll square off with his former ITV co-star Bruce Jones who is already a professional wrestler.

Advertisement

The match is scheduled to take place on Monday, May 6th at the Trinity Sports Centre in Manchester.

A teaser from the promoters reads: "Son of a Butcher, Ashley Peacock arrives at SOVPRO and he's bringing a "real gang" to confront Les Battersby and the lbWo!

"What has Les done now?"

Bruce Jones, now 71, announced his wrestling debut last year in a move that shocked fans.
